Quick Facts About Blackjack Porter
- Beer Style: Porter
- Flavor: Nice thick Maltiness with a hing of Chocolate on the nose
- Yeast: Top Fermenting Ale Yeast
- Malts: Two Row Pale, Crystal, Chocolate, Munich
- Hops: Magnum, Golding
- Color: Dark Nutty Brown
- Bitterness Units: 27
- Alcohol By Weight: 6.3%
